simplify (1+tan²R) (1+sinR)(1-sinR)

(1 +  { \tan(r) }^{2} )(1 +  \sin(r) )(1 -  \sin(r) ) \\  \\  = (1 +  { \tan(r) }^{2} )(1 -  { \sin(r) }^{2} ) \\  \\  = ( { \sec(r) }^{2} )( { \cos(r) }^{2} ) \\  \\  =  {( \sec(r)  \cos(r) )}^{2}  \\  \\  =  {1}^{2}  = 1

the identities which are used are as follows including the algebraic identities :-

A) 1 + tan²R = sec²R

B) 1 - sin²R = cos²R

C) cosR * secR = 1

D) (a+b) (a-b) = a² - b²
